Corrosion of Aluminum and Aluminum Alloys
edited by J. R. Davis,350pp, 1999, ISBN: 0871706296
    This new handbook presents comprehensive coverage of the corrosion behavior of aluminum and aluminum alloys, with emphasis on practical information about how to select and process these materials in order to prevent corrosion attack. 
    Described are the characteristics of these materials and the influences of composition, mechanical working, heat treatment, joining methods, microstructure, and environmental variables on their corrosion.
